THIS BAR WAS MADE BY THE WORLD WIDE MINT IN 1979 MADE IN THE USA THIS IS A COLLECTORS COCA COLA ART BAR PRESSED WITH THE SERIAL ON ONE EDGE This is a rare Coca-Cola silver art bar (ingot) celebrating the 75th Anniversary of Coca-Cola Bottling in (FORT SMITH ARKANSAS) It is .999 fine silver and weighs 1 troy ounce. Minted by World Wide Mint. This is the bar you will receive and has its own very low mint #000515 stamped on one edge and .999 PURE SILVER on other edge (est. mintage 1200). It comes in its own protective hard case. This bar is in NEW condition and has a mirror finish. You will also receive a copy of a letter sent to Fort Smith Coca Cola bottling Plant in 1978 confirming which design was chosen for the bar plus a copy of both designs #1 and #2. The letter states the plant could purchase at wholesale bars for $9.85 and would receive $.50 for each bar sold to collectors for one year. According to source, the plant did receive two proof bars that are on display, in the museum, at the plant. They never had any more contact with World Wide Mint, and did not order any bars.
